What Is CAPS - Child And Parent Services?

Our mission is to prevent child abuse by valuing children and strengthing families in Elkhart County. We believe that every child deserves a life free from abuse and that every parent deserves the support and tools needed to be the best parent they can be. There is a role for every person to play in helping our community be the best place to be a kid.
